You shouldn't need to manually change anything on the OM5P-AN after running the configuration utility.
Here's what worked for us, using the 2015 offseason FMS (
posted here).
Router - configured as per the FMS documentation
- IP address: 10.0.100.1
- Subnet mask: 255.255.255.0
- DHCP server: Configured to serve addresses starting from 10.0.100.50
- 5GHz WiFi enabled, with WPA
The one trick we found with the router is that the bridge configuration utility doesn't support the hyphen character in SSIDs. Last year our FMS router was set up as "field-5," so we just replaced the hyphen with an underscore.
We don't mess around with VLANs or separate SSIDs. We use the bridge configuration utility in FMS Lite mode to configure the radios as bridges that all connect to the same SSID.
At this point, the OM5P-AN should be able to connect to the router just fine. If the wireless LED on the radio is orange, then it has connected to the router.

Finally, if you were using VLANs before, double check your FMS networking config:
- IP Address: 10.0.100.5
- Subnet mask: 255.0.0.0
- Default gateway: 10.0.100.1
- DNS server: 10.0.100.1
